William Franklin Waite "Quakey", 88, passed away peacefully at Rhode Island Hospital in Providence, RI on July 3, 2019 surrounded by his loving family. He was born December 16, 1930 in Warwick RI. He lived in Pawtucket, RI before moving to Providence, RI where he then resided for many years. William F. Waite was the son of the late Walter L. Waite and Lettie H. (Robinson) Waite. He was a loving husband to Elaine E Waite for 53 years. William is survived by his wife and two children; Elaine E. (Penny) Waite and William E. (Billy) Waite.
He was a Veteran of the United States Army. William held various jobs throughout his life. In the years preceding his retirement, he worked as a forklift operator for the Stanley Bostich Company and a maintenance supervisor for Steere House Nursing and Rehabilitation Center. Before William became ill, he enjoyed playing poker at Foxwoods Casino.
He was preceded in death by five sisters Cynthia Jackson, Dorothy Carr, Marjorie Turner, Laura Balcom and Clara Hampton and one brother, Clarence Waite. Besides his wife and children, William leaves three grandchildren, Anthony Waite, Brittney Billington, and Zhanique Waite; two sisters in law, Minster Lela Salter and Phyllis Ross- Patterson; a grand-daughter in law, Marlene Waite; eldest niece, Dorothy Davis; five great-grandchildren; a host of nieces, nephews, great nieces and nephews and many other family and friends.
